Johnson & Johnson Reports Q1 2024 Results
April 16, 2024 6:20 AM EDT2024 First-Quarter reported sales growth of 2.3% to $21.4 Billion with operational growth of 3.9%* and adjusted operational growth of 4.0%*
Adjusted operational growth excluding COVID-19 Vaccine of 7.7%*
2024 First-Quarter Earnings per share (EPS) increased to $2.20 and adjusted EPS increased to $2.71 or 12.4%*
Company increasing the midpoint for Full-Year 2024 operational sales5 and adjusted operational EPS guidance
